NEW YORK The U.S. abortion rate declined to its lowest level
since 1973, and the number of abortions fell by 13 percent between
2008 and 2011, according the latest national survey of abortion providers
conducted by a prominent research institute.The Guttmacher Institute, which
supports legal access to abortion, said in a report being issued Monday
that there were about 1.06 million abortions in 2011 down from
about 1.2 million in 2008. Guttmacher's figures are of interest on both
sides of the abortion debate because they are more up-to-date and in
some ways more comprehensive than abortion statistics compiled by the federal
Centers for Disease Control and Prevention.According to the report, the
abortion rate dropped to 16.9 abortions per 1,000 women ages 15-44 in
2011, well below the peak of 29.3 in 1981 and the lowest
since a rate of 16.3 in 1973.Guttmacher and other groups supporting abortion
rights have been apprehensive about the recent wave of laws restricting
abortion access that have been passed in Republican-controlled legislatures.
However, the report's authors said the period that they studied 2008
to 2011 predates the major surge of such laws starting with
the 2011 legislative session.The lead author, Rachel Jones, also said there
appeared to be no link to a decline in the number of
abortion providers. According to the report, the total number of providers
dropped by 4 percent, to 1,720, between 2008 and 2011, and the

BRADENTON, Fla. Two people are dead and several injured after a
woman backed her car into a group of pedestrians outside a Florida
clubhouse.Lt. Gregory Bueno with the Florida Highway Patrol says the accident
happened Sunday in Bradenton, about 45 miles south of Tampa.Bueno says a
woman backed her car in a parking lot at the Sugar Creek
Country Club, where church services were going on.The driver struck a small
crowd of pedestrians, leaving two dead and others injured. The number of
people injured was not immediately available.The car came to a stop in
a lake adjacent to the clubhouse. The driver does not appear to
have been seriously injured.
